Dec. 31, 2018 Panther | Topic: General and miscellaneous Discussion: Prostate Cancer chico senior, I had robotic surgery Sept. 2014. I kept to my workout routine prior to surgery and stopped 1 week before. I was in really good shape. After surgery and removal of catheter, I did a LOT, I mean a LOT of walking every day. I drove to florida in Jan 2015 and played in half century in Feb 2015. everyone recovers at a different rate. I was anxious to get back playing. In hindsight, I probably should have waited longer to play. The good news is that I feel great now and play as much as I want and my 6 month check-ups have been perfect. STAY POSITIVE. Talk to your surgeon about everything. You will be back on field in no time. Wishing you well. |
June 14, 2018 Panther | Topic: General and miscellaneous Discussion: TOC TOURNAMENT AND SPRING NATIONALS ETC HELD IN AUBURNDALE POKE COUNTY FLORIDA The Auburndale softball complex is not the same as Loyce Harp/Carter Road. They are two different complexes. The Auburndale complex does have soccer fields in the back. There is also a race car track on the right on the road into the complex. "Carter Road" is closer to Lakeland. Have not played at either in several years, but I always preferred Auburndale of these two. The best in that area is Diamondplex. |
